The oil spill in the Gulf has brought attention to a region that just a few short years ago was ravaged by Hurricane Katrina. The oil spill, however, was not a natural disaster, and millions of people around the US are searching for answers.

Jimmy Buffett has built a reputation of being the ultimate beach bum. The singer/songwriter has performed thousands of sold out shows, but none may have been as special as the free concert that he put on in Gulf Shores, Alabama. Buffett had tens of thousands of music lovers packed in for a show to bring awareness on the oil spill.

Online gamblers were included in the crowd, with thousands of bettors taking a break from their computers to listen to the music. The land-based gambling issue has been creating major controversy in Alabama, and Governor Robert Riley has received a lot of slack for his stance on the issue.

Sunday night, however, was about Buffett and the people who witnessed the spectacular concert. Governor Riley, with approval ratings plummeting in his last couple of months in office, even said that he may authorize the use of $15 million in tourism promotion money from BP to fund additional concerts in the coming months.

Anything Riley can do to get voters back on his side will be welcomed by Republican hopefuls to fill Riley's position. The Democratic candidate, Ron Sparks, has already shown his support for regulating gambling in Alabama. The two Republican gubernatorial candidates are both against gambling.

Buffett grew up in Alabama, and his sister owns a popular restaurant in the state. Between the gambling issue and the oil spill, there has not been much for residents to be excited about in recent months. Buffett provided a brief break from the politics.

"It's like a little Jazz fest with an ocean," said Buffett, when he hit the stage, as reported by The Associated Press. "It is a pleasure to be here on a beautiful Gulf Coast day."
